Differences in ecological and genetic traits between Panonychus citri (Acari: Tetranychidae) populations infesting citrus and Osmant hus
Authors:Mh Osakabe  S Komazaki
Institution:(1) Persimmon and Grape Research Center, National Institute of Fruit Tree Science, Akitsu, Hiroshima 729–24, Japan
Abstract:Comparative studies of the ecological and genetic traits of Panonychus citri (McGregor) populations on citrus and other host plants were conducted. Panonychus citri on Osmanthus trees has a unique esterase allele and host range in comparison with populations on other host plants, for example Citrus unshiu and Ilex crenata. Reproductive incompatibility between P. citri populations on C. unshiu and Osmanthus fragrans was found. Therefore, in Japan, P. citri differentiates into two groups one of which associates with Osmanthus, and the other with other host plants.
